Sep 28, 2024
Инструкция по очистке macOS от крупных файлов
- Откройте Terminal:
- Откройте папку
Applications
(Программы).
- Перейдите в папку
Utilities
(Утилиты).
- Запустите приложение
Terminal
(Терминал).
- Запустите команду для поиска крупных файлов:
- В командной строке введите следующую команду и нажмите
Enter
:
sudo find / -type f -size +100M -exec ls -lh {} \; 2>/dev/null | awk '{ print $9 ": " $5 }'
- Команда
sudo
запрашивает у вас пароль администратора. Введите его и нажмите Enter
(внимание: при вводе пароля символы не будут отображаться).
Описание команды:
sudo find /
: Запуск команды find
с правами суперпользователя для поиска файлов по всей файловой системе.
-type f
: Поиск только файлов (не папок).
-size +100M
: Поиск файлов, размер которых превышает 100 мегабайт.
-exec ls -lh {} \;
: Для каждого найденного файла выполняем команду ls -lh
для получения подробной информации о файле.
2>/dev/null
: Перенаправление ошибок в /dev/null
, чтобы не отображать их в терминале.
awk '{ print $9 ": " $5 }'
: Обработка вывода команды ls -lh
, чтобы вывести только путь к файлу и его размер.
- Анализ результата:
- После выполнения команды вы увидите список файлов, превышающих 100МБ, с указанием их размером. Пример вывода:
/path/to/large/file1: 1.1G
/path/to/large/file2: 850M
/path/to/large/file3: 120M
- Удаление ненужных файлов:
- Прежде чем удалять какие-либо файлы, убедитесь, что они не нужны для работы системы и ваших приложений.
- Для удаления файлов используйте команду
rm
. Например, для удаления файла /path/to/large/file1
, выполните:
sudo rm /path/to/large/file1
- Повторный запуск команды (при необходимости):
- После удаления нескольких крупных файлов, вы можете повторно запустить команду поиска, чтобы выявить оставшиеся файлы большого размера.
- Рассмотрение других методов очистки:
- Помимо удаления крупных файлов, вы можете использовать встроенные инструменты macOS для очистки.
- Перейдите в
Apple Menu
-> About This Mac
-> Storage
, и нажмите Manage
. Система предложит рекомендации и инструменты для хранения.
Внимание!
- Откройте папку
Applications
(Программы). - Перейдите в папку
Utilities
(Утилиты). - Запустите приложение
Terminal
(Терминал).
- В командной строке введите следующую команду и нажмите
Enter
:sudo find / -type f -size +100M -exec ls -lh {} \; 2>/dev/null | awk '{ print $9 ": " $5 }'
- Команда
sudo
запрашивает у вас пароль администратора. Введите его и нажмитеEnter
(внимание: при вводе пароля символы не будут отображаться).
Описание команды:
sudo find /
: Запуск командыfind
с правами суперпользователя для поиска файлов по всей файловой системе.-type f
: Поиск только файлов (не папок).-size +100M
: Поиск файлов, размер которых превышает 100 мегабайт.-exec ls -lh {} \;
: Для каждого найденного файла выполняем командуls -lh
для получения подробной информации о файле.2>/dev/null
: Перенаправление ошибок в/dev/null
, чтобы не отображать их в терминале.awk '{ print $9 ": " $5 }'
: Обработка вывода командыls -lh
, чтобы вывести только путь к файлу и его размер.
- После выполнения команды вы увидите список файлов, превышающих 100МБ, с указанием их размером. Пример вывода:
/path/to/large/file1: 1.1G /path/to/large/file2: 850M /path/to/large/file3: 120M
- Прежде чем удалять какие-либо файлы, убедитесь, что они не нужны для работы системы и ваших приложений.
- Для удаления файлов используйте команду
rm
. Например, для удаления файла/path/to/large/file1
, выполните:sudo rm /path/to/large/file1
- После удаления нескольких крупных файлов, вы можете повторно запустить команду поиска, чтобы выявить оставшиеся файлы большого размера.
- Помимо удаления крупных файлов, вы можете использовать встроенные инструменты macOS для очистки.
- Перейдите в
Apple Menu
->About This Mac
->Storage
, и нажмитеManage
. Система предложит рекомендации и инструменты для хранения.
Удаление системных файлов или файлов ОС может нарушить работу системы. Будьте осторожны и удаляйте только те файлы, в безопасности которых вы уверены.